Summary

Rohit Sharma scored 137 runs for India against England at Lord's, becoming the first Indian to hit a century in ODI cricket at the venue. His innings came as part of a chase for 388 runs in the deciding match of the series. Sharma's performance follows recent reports questioning his position in the team and potential retirement ahead of the 2027 World Cup. Harsha Bhogle praised Sharma's knock, emphasizing that significant statements can be made through performance, despite ongoing discussions about his future in cricket.
